C++ Developer (UWP)
Remote | full time
Vizor Games
Мы кросс-функциональная команда, которая помогает игровым проектам не беспокоиться о базовых вещах и делать то, что у них получается лучше всего — крутые игры. За 2 года мы выросли с 8 до 23 человек и продолжаем активно расти. Команда делится по нескольким направлениям, часть из них это Android/iOS, Backend, Game Engine.
На данный момент мы хотим выйти на новую платформу - Microsoft Store - и ищем специалиста, который будет заниматься развитием UWP части фреймворка.
Вам предстоит:
* Работать над адаптацией нашего фреймворка под платформу UWP.
* Интегрировать сторонние SDK.
* Консультировать игровые проекты по работе с UWP платформой.
* Сбор требований и разработка стратегии развития платформы.
Мы ожидаем от вас:
* Опыт разработки для Microsoft Store (UWP) на C++/WinRT (или хотя бы опыт разработки под Windows) и знакомство с MSBuild.
* Уверенное понимание C++ и особенно C. Мы ожидаем, что кандидат имеет представление о том, что такое UB и как с ним жить, что такое сигналы, что делает setjmp и как можно реализовать try-catch-finally на чистом C, как можно написать простейший garbage collector, слышал про alignment, aliasing и просто не боится испачкать руки о raw pointers.
* Отсутствие фобий к другим языкам программирования, часть инструментов написана на Ruby и Java и с ними нужно будет работать.
* Опыт разработки мобильных игр.